ISupportedChangesService.CanApplyParseOptionChange 方法

定义

调用 期间 TryApplyChanges(Solution) 调用 以确定是否允许对 进行特定更改 ParseOptions

public bool CanApplyParseOptionChange (Microsoft.CodeAnalysis.ParseOptions oldOptions, Microsoft.CodeAnalysis.ParseOptions newOptions, Microsoft.CodeAnalysis.Project project);
abstract member CanApplyParseOptionChange : Microsoft.CodeAnalysis.ParseOptions * Microsoft.CodeAnalysis.ParseOptions * Microsoft.CodeAnalysis.Project -> bool
Public Function CanApplyParseOptionChange (oldOptions As ParseOptions, newOptions As ParseOptions, project As Project) As Boolean

参数

oldOptions
ParseOptions

更改前项目的旧 ParseOptions 版本。

newOptions
ParseOptions

ParseOptions传递给 TryApplyChanges(Solution)的新项目。

project
Project

传递给 TryApplyChanges(Solution)的 中包含的Solution项目。

返回

适用于